#df4483 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df4483 is composed of 87.5% red, 26.7%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.5% magenta, 41.3%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 335.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 57.1%. #df4483 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#bf0007.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#df4483 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df4483 has RGB values of R:223, G:68,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.41,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14632067.

Shades and Tints of #df4483
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0207 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#df4483
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939091 is the less saturated color, while #f82b7e is the most saturated one.
